Saroori seeks immediate rehabilitation of landslide threat victim at Pattan Nali Bunjwah


Power department failed to allot work 100 crores RGGVY Phase II project even after three years

Demanding de-notifying of Municipal Committee Thathri to Panchayat Thathri by BJP is very unfortunate and shameful

JAMMU, JANUARY 27: As soon as the Assembly proceeding start today Congress Member of Legislative Assembly from Inderwal Ghulam Mohammad Saroori raised the issue of threat of huge landslide at Pattan Nali area of tehsil Bunjwah in district Kishtwar.

Saroori said if immediate steps are not being taken by the Government it will damage dozen of residential houses due to threat to landslides. He asked the government to immediately shift people to safer areas where there are apprehensions of landslides so that these families will not face any hardships. Speaker J&K Kavinder Gupta directed the government to look in the matter and rehabilitate them at an earliest.

While speaking during Power department grants, Saroori lamented the government for failing to provide electricity to the consumers of the state especially to the erstwhile Doda district during the winter season.

Sorting explanation from the Deputy CM who also happens to be the Power Minister, Saroori asked as to why government has miserably failed in allotting work under RGGVY phase II project in Chenab Valley and the Rs. 100 crores project sanctioned for the electrification work by the efforts of Ghulam Nabi Azad are hanging in balance due to lackadaisical attitude of J&K government towards residents of Chenab Valley.

"As to why government has failed in starting work on prestigious Rattle Hydroelectric Project (HEP), work which was abandoned by the BJP goons three years back", Saroori asked DY CM and stated that if GVK is not willing to restart the work on the prestigious project then the company should be blacklisted and afresh tenders should be floated so that locals could be adjusted and more possibilities of generating electricity could be explored so that our economy will be improved.

Saroori was astonished to know about non-approval of Rehabilitation and Resettlement (R&R) Plan of various power projects coming up in Chenab Valley basin which include Dunadi, Rattle, Karthai, Pakal Dool and other projects and demanded early approval of R&R plan so that the families which are going to be displaced could be rehabilitated properly besides this local development could take place.

He asked the Minister for early tendering and allotting the mini power projects 1 to 10 MW of district Kishtwar and Doda to contractors so that possibilities of taping the potential energy be generate and people living in far flung villages of Kishtwar and Doda districts could be able to see the power which is still a distant dream for them. He demanded early sanctioning of receiving stations at Chatroo, Bunjwah and Kahara areas of Inderwal constituency.

During Housing and Urban development department grants, Saroori lamented on BJP Minister and legislators from Doda for demanding the de-notifying of Municipal Committee Thathri to Panchayat Thathri.

“We are just pinning hope on government that it will make such a decision which should be in favour of our people and for the betterment, progress for our area but unfortunately your decisions are making us feel that you are ultimately derailing us towards the backward era. Even the people are not happy and they came on the road for protest”, Saroori said and asked the government to clear the stand on this matter.

Saroori have also raised many issues including early construction of colonies for residential purpose in favour of media persons and allotment of plots in favour of MLAS at Jammu and Srinagar, early conduct of local bodies in the state, construction of bus stand at Thathri as decided during DDB meeting which was chaired by Late Mufti Sayeed, early completion of slab work over the Nallah at Thatri which is becoming breeding ground for diseases, construction of shopping complex at Thathri from revenue component, Engagement of sweepers in MAC Thatri, release of wages in favor already engaged casual labors and FSL lights in MAC thatri.
